About Maureen Canavan
Maureen Canavan is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Economics and Econometrics,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 112 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Palliative Care and End-of-Life Issues (23 papers), Lung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(16 papers), Health Systems, Economic Evaluations, Quality of Life (14 papers), Childhood Cancer Survivors' Quality of Life (12 papers), Healthcare Policy and Management (11 papers), Economic and Financial Impacts of Cancer (10 papers), Global Maternal and Child Health (10 papers) and Cancer survivorship and care (9 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Health (359 citations), General Health Professions (877 citations),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health (337 cit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(413 citations) and Geriatrics and Gerontology (51 citations). Maureen Canavan has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Elizabeth H. Bradley, Lauren A. Taylor, Leslie Curry, Chima D. Ndumele, Elizabeth H. Bradley, Emily Cherlin, Heather Sipsma, Melissa D. Aldridge, Annabel X. Tan and Kristina Talbert‐Slagle.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, JAMA Network Open, PLoS ONE, The Annals of Thoracic Surgery and Journal of Palliative Medicine.
